Transaction 59969821763fa1561954ac0f71c4d234c94ee5d31a1029891f403a4af51d24d7
1 Input
1 Output
-
59969821763fa1561954ac0f71c4d234c94ee5d31a1029891f403a4af51d24d7:0
- value
- 57954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18cae4df091a0774a3115327a5d9f4306cae680e OP_EQUAL
- address
- 33x7CUKksi1Zdr6HWKyxiirdHAkiepAzyg